Josef Grünling, Vienna (Lugt 1107). Heinrich Friedrich Samuel Haendcke, Radebul-Dresden (Lugt 1228a). Vinc. v. Berger, Vienna, sold [through Galerie Helbing, Munich, June 8, 1914, lot 886]. Wolf Stubbe, Hamburg. [Hauswedell & Nolte, Hamburg, June 7, 2000, lot 151]. Private collection, Monaco. [August Laube, Zürich], sold; to Peter Soriano, New York, 2011, gift; to Harvard Art Museums, 2023
